Got the springs and new strange shocks put in today. Now I have a bad rattle in the trunk, I assume where the rear shocks bolt in at the top. The new shocks came with new rubbers (New rubbers, but no metal sleeve that went between the rubbers and the shock shaft like the stock one had, and the stock sleeve was too big to fit in the strange rubbers.), so I used those my first try, and on my test drive it was really bad. After dinner, I switched those out for the stock rubbers with the metal sleeve. It was better, but is still clunking. I have been searching, and looking on summit/rock auto, but I dont see a new rubber and metal sleeve kit for the rear shocks. I am guessing that is what I need. Oh.. And the quad shocks are bad too.. Go figure.

Other then that, spring install went pretty smooth. I'm planning on getting insurance back on her this week, and drive it a few days to let everything settle before I get it aligned.
